Will of John Balshaw, 1774 - 1849.

This is the last Will and Testament of me John Balshaw of Ormskirk in the County of Lancaster, Joiner. I give and bequeath All the Household provisions and Stores, Ale Wine and Liquors which I shall happen to have at my decease unto my wife Mary absolutely. I give devise and bequeath All the real and personal Estate parts and shares of real and personal Estate of what nature or kind soever and wheresoever situate lying and being and whether in possession reversion remainder or expectency which I have power to dispose of by this my Will Unto and to the use of Robert Wareing of Ormskirk aforesaid Gentleman and my sons Thomas Balshaw and William Balshaw their Heirs Executors Administrators and Assigns respectively, according to the nature or quality thereof, In Trust to permit and suffer my said wife Mary to enjoy for her own use during her life, All or such parts of my household Goods and Furniture as she shall chuse. And as to such Plate Linen China Household Goods and Furniture from and after the decease of my said wife And as to all and singular other the Premises hereinbefore given devised and bequeathed immediately from and after my decease In Trust that my said Trustees or the survivor of them, his Executors Administrators or Assigns do and shall so soon as conveniently may be after my decease by Public Auction or private contract and either together or in lots or parcels and for such price or prices as they or he shall think proper, sell and convert into money all such part or parts of the said premises hereinbefore given devised and bequeathed as shall not consist of money or securities for money and do and shall call receive and get in all such part and parts thereof as consist of monies or securities for Money and shall and do thereupon out of the monies arising from such sale or sales and to be called and got in as aforesaid in the first place pay and discharge all my just debts funeral and testamentary expences and do and shall lay out and invest the residue of such monies in the Parliamentary Stocks or Public Funds of Great Britain, or at Interest upon government or real securities in England or Wales and do and shall vary all or any Stocks Funds or Securities at their or his discretion and do and shall pay and apply the Interest Dividends and annual produce of the trust monies stocks funds and securities unto my said wife for and during her natural life. And from and immediately after her decease In Trust to stand and be possessed of my said trust monies stocks funds and securities and divide the same into seven equal parts or shares to and for the use of my Sons Thomas Balshaw Charles Balshaw and William Balshaw and my Granddaughter Jane Balshaw the natural child of my late daughter Margaret, and the use and benefit of my daughters Nancy Bailey and Betty Williams and my Daughter in law Nancy Balshaw the widow of my late Son John Balshaw and their respective Children as hereinafter mentioned and to pay one seventh part or share thereof unto my said Son Thomas Balshaw, one seventh part or share thereof unto my said son Charles Balshaw, one seventh part or share thereof unto my said Son William Balshaw, and one seventh part or share thereof unto my said Granddaughter Jane Balshaw the natural Child of my late Daughter Margaret, and in the case of the death of all or any of my said Sons or Grandchild in my lifetime or before the time of such division then to the lawful Issue of my said Sons and Granddaughter so dying such Issue to take a parents share only and to stand and be possessed of the remaining four seventh parts or shares each to be deemed and considered as an original and distinct one seventh part or share respectively. Upon Trust that they my said Trustees or the survivors or survivor of them, his Executors Administrators or Assigns do and shall lay out and invest such share and shares in the Parliamentary stocks or public funds of Great Britain or at Interest on Government or real securities in England and Wales And do and shall vary all or any Stocks funds or securities and do and shall stand and be possessed of and interested in the share and shares stocks funds and securities in which the same shall be invested and the Interest Dividends and annual produce thereof Upon Trust that they my said Trustees and the Survivors and Survivor of them his Executors Administrators and Assigns do and shall for and during the natural life of my said Daughter in law Nancy Balshaw in case she shall so long continue a widow and unmarried pay the interest and dividends of one seventh share and of the stocks and securities in which the same shall be invested into the proper hands of my said Daughter in law Nancy And from and after her decease or marriage again whichever shall first happen the said one seventh share and the stocks funds and securities in which the same shall be invested together with any Interest or Dividends thereof shall be remain and go In Trust for all and every the Child or Children of my late Son John if there be more than one such child in equal shares amongst such children as Tenants in Common and if only one such Child then to such only Child. And Upon Trust that my said Trustees and the suvivors and survivor of them his Executors Administrators and Assigns do and shall for and during the natural lives of my said Daughters Nancy and Betty respectively pay the Interest and Dividends of their respective shares and of the stocks funds and securities in which the same for the time being shall be invested into the proper hands of my said respective Daughters for their respective sole and separate use independent of any husband and not to be subject to the Bankruptcy failure insolvency debts control engagements or interference of any present or future husband of them respectively and the receipt or receipts of my said Daughters alone whether married or sole shall be effectual discharges for the money therein mentioned and acknowledged to be received And from and after the several and respective deceases of my said Daughters the said share and shares and the Stocks funds and securities in which the same respectively shall be invested together with any Interest and Dividends thereof to which my said Daughters respectively shall be entitled shall be remain and go In Trust for all and every the Child or Children of my said Daughters respectively dying when and as such deaths shall respectively happen and take place and if there be more than one such Child in equal shares amongst such Children as Tenants in common and if only one such Child then to such only Child And I do hereby declare that on the death of my daughter Nancy her daughter Elizabeth whom she had previous to her marriage shall be considered as one of her children and shall be entitled to an equal share of my property with the rest of her children And I declare and direct that the receipt and receipts of my said Trustees and the survivors and survivor of them his Executors Administrators and Assigns shall be a good and sufficient discharge and good and sufficient discharges to any purchaser or purchasers as of all or any part of my said Estates for all sums of money which in such receipt or receipts shall be expressed to be hereby received and that such purchaser or purchasers shall not be obliged to see to the application of such money nor be answerable or accountable for any loss misapplication or nonapplication thereof And I declare and direct that my said Trustees herein before named and my Executors hereinafter named and the survivors and survivor of them his Executors Administators and Assigns shall have and be entitled to the benefit of all powers and declarations for indemnity reimbursement recompence and satisfaction for trouble to Trustees and Executors usually inserted in Wills and Testaments as fully as if the same were herein inserted and at length set forth And I hereby revoke all former Wills by me made and declare this to be my last Will and Testament and I nominate constitute and appoint the said Robert Wareing and my said sons Thomas Balshaw and William Balshaw Executors of this my Will

In Witness whereof I the said John Balshaw have to this my last Will and Testament contained in three sheets of paper set my hand and seal namely to the first two sheets my name and to the third and last sheet my name and seal this twenty first day of September in the year of our Lord One thousand eight hundred and thirty seven

John BALSHAW Will, Codicil I

I the within named John Balshaw declare this to be a Codicil to my foregoing last Will and Testament I order and direct that no sale of my real estate shall take place until after the death of my Wife And I order and direct that on the death of my daughter Nancy that instead of her daughter Elizabeth whom she had previous to her Marriage having an equal share with the rest of her Children that she will have and be entitled to one half of her Mothers one Seventh Share and the other half shall be paid and divided amongst her other children as in my said Will is mentioned And I give and bequeath all my work tools unto and equally between my son Charles Balshaw and my Grandson John Williams And whereas by my said Will I have appointed Robert Wareing of Ormskirk Gentleman one of the Trustees and Executors thereof Now I do hereby revoke such appointment and appoint my son Charles Balshaw to be a Trustee and Executor of my said Will in the room and place of the said Robert Wareing And I declare and direct that my said Will shall be read and construed in the manner and shall have the same operation and effect in all respects as if the name of the said Charles Balshaw had been inserted therein instead of the name of the said Robert Wareing And in all other respects I confirm my said Will In Witness whereof I have hereunto set my hand and seal this thirtieth day of October One Thousand eight hundred and thirty eight.

John BALSHAW Will, Codicil II

I the within named John Balshaw declare this to be a further Codicil to my foregoing last Will and Testament I direct my Trustees to permit and suffer my wife to have and receive the rents and annual proceeds of my real estate during her life I give and bequeath all my work tools unto my son Charles Balshaw And I give and devise all estates vested in me upon any trust or legacy? of Mortgage unto and to the use of my sons Thomas Balshaw Charles Balshaw and William Balshaw their Heirs Executors Administrators and Assigns according to the natures and tenures thereof upon the same trusts and for the like intents and purposes as the same are now vested in me and in all other respects I confirm my said Will and my former Codicil thereto and I declare that this shall be considered a republication of my said Will and my said former Codicil In Witness whereof the said John Balshaw hath hereunto subscribed his name the ninth day of January one thousand eight hundred and forty nine.

The 28th day of August 1849

Thomas Balshaw and William Balshaw the Executors named in the Will and Charles Balshaw the Executor named in the first Codicil to this Will with the two Codicils were sworn in common form And they further made Oath that the Testators Personal Estate and effects at the time of his death within the Diocese of Chester were under the value of Three Hundred Pounds. Before me William Clarke Surrogate.

The Testator died the 18th Jany 1849

Probate issued dated 30th August 1849
